January weather forecast
Batu Berendam, Malaysia

January

Weather in January

In Batu Berendam, Malaysia, January ushers in the new year with pleasant weather. Relative humidity stays at 79%, making the atmosphere comfortable, especially during the evenings. The rainfall level reaches 85mm (3.35"), slightly higher than the next month, spreading over an average of around 23 days. January witnesses balmy conditions, with stronger wind speeds reaching 10.4km/h (6.5mph), accompanied by gusts of up to 14.6km/h (9.1mph). Compared to December, January displays an increased amount of sunshine with 8.1 hours per day, promising sunny days ahead for residents of Batu Berendam.

Temperature

The coldest period is January, when temperatures fluctuate between an average high of 30°C (86°F) and a low of 24.2°C (75.6°F).

Heat index

The heat index value for January is calculated to be a torrid 37°C (98.6°F). Exercise increased caution, heat cramps and heat exhaustion are potential hazards. Continuous activity could lead to heatstroke.
Note that heat index values are valued for light wind and location in the shade. Direct exposure to sunshine could lead to a heat index increase by 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ees.
Note: The heat index, also known as 'felt air temperature' or 'apparent temperature', ties air temperature with relative humidity to produce the perceived temperature sensation. The influence of weather is personal, differing among a variety of individuals based on differences in body mass, stature, and the level of physical activity. In the direct sunlight, the weather's impact can be amplified, possibly boosting the heat index by up to 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ees. Heat index values are quite important for children. Young ones are generally at greater risk than adults due to their limited sweating ability. In addition, their large skin surface relative to their small bodies and higher heat production from their activities add to their vulnerability.
The human body cools itself through perspiration, as excessive warmth is removed from the body through sweat evaporation. In high relative humidity, the body's ability to evaporate heat is diminished, resulting in a heightened feeling of warmth. If the body retains more heat than it can expel, the increasing temperature can lead to heat-related conditions.

Rainfall

In Batu Berendam, Malaysia, in January, it is raining for 23.2 days, with typically 85mm (3.35") of accumulated precipitation. Throughout the year, there are 299.5 rainfall days, and 1046mm (41.18") of precipitation is accumulated.
